The Enduring Relevance of RS232 in a Digital World
RS232 (Recommended Standard 232) is a serial communication protocol developed in the 1960s to transmit data one bit at a time over relatively short distances. While modern computers have largely abandoned the bulky DB9 connector in favor of USB and Ethernet, the protocol remains deeply embedded in the fabric of industry. Its simplicity, noise immunity for short runs, and widespread adoption in the early decades of automation mean countless devices-from CNC machines and PLCs to weigh scales and medical monitors-were designed with RS232 as their primary communication interface.

Replacing this installed base is often prohibitively expensive and operationally disruptive. This is where the RS232 converter market finds its purpose. These devices acquire data in one format (such as USB, Ethernet, or RS485) and convert it to the RS232 format, ensuring compatibility and extending the useful life of legacy assets. The core value proposition is simple: preserve capital investment while enabling interoperability with modern control systems.

Market Segmentation and Application Deep Dive
The market is segmented by converter type and application, each with specific technical demands.

By Type: Addressing Diverse Connectivity Needs

USB to RS232: This is the dominant segment, driven by the ubiquity of USB ports on modern computers. It is the essential tool for technicians and engineers needing to program, debug, or connect laptops to industrial controllers, network switches, and point-of-sale systems.

RS232 to RS485: RS485 is another serial standard favored for its ability to support multi-drop networks (multiple devices on a single bus) over longer distances. Converters bridging RS232 and RS485 are critical in building automation, factory floor networks, and environmental monitoring systems.

Others: This category includes converters for Ethernet, fiber optic, and wireless protocols, addressing specialized needs for remote monitoring, high-noise environments, or long-distance communication.

By Application: The Core End-User Industries

Industrial Automation: The largest and most critical application segment. Here, RS232 converters are the workhorses of the factory floor. They enable:

Short-distance connections between PLCs and sensors/actuators.

Communication between printers and host computers for labeling and tracking.

Serial port programming and debugging of embedded devices and controllers during setup and maintenance.

Interfacing with Human-Machine Interfaces (HMIs).

Medical Equipment: Hospitals and clinics operate a vast array of diagnostic and monitoring equipment with long service lives. Many patient monitors, ventilators, infusion pumps, and lab analyzers rely on RS232 for data output. Converters allow this critical patient data to be captured by modern hospital information systems (HIS) and electronic health records (EHR) systems via USB or Ethernet.

Others: This encompasses telecommunications (configuring base stations), retail (POS systems), security systems, and building management.

Industry Chain and Technological Evolution
The RS232 converter industry chain is mature and efficient.

Upstream: Relies on specialized component suppliers for RS-232 transceiver chips, crystal oscillators, protection devices (for surge and ESD protection), and passive components. The performance and reliability of the transceiver chip are paramount, dictating data integrity and device longevity.

Midstream: Manufacturers like Moxa, ATEN, Digi International, Lantronix, and Patton Electronics dominate, competing on reliability, driver support (crucial for seamless operation across operating systems), industrial-grade durability (wide temperature ranges, isolation), and form factor.

Downstream: Served through industrial distributors, automation integrators, and direct sales to OEMs.

While a mature technology, the RS232 converter is not static. Key development trends include:

Advanced Chip Integration: Newer converter chips, such as the CBM3232 from Chipwise, support low-power design, making them ideal for battery-powered field devices. They also offer higher transmission rates (e.g., 120kbps) and stronger anti-interference capabilities for noisy industrial environments.

Multi-Function Integration: Converters increasingly integrate multiple functions-level conversion, protocol conversion, and electrical isolation-into a single compact unit. Isolation is particularly critical in medical and industrial settings to protect expensive equipment and ensure patient/operator safety from ground loops and voltage spikes.

Magnetic Isolation and Protection: To meet stringent IEC standards for industrial and medical equipment, higher-end converters now feature magnetic isolation (often up to 2.5kV) and enhanced surge protection, safeguarding both the converter and the connected devices.

Industry Outlook and Strategic Considerations (2026-2032)
The industry outlook for RS232 converters is one of steady, predictable demand rather than explosive growth. Several factors underpin this stability.

The Long Tail of Industrial Equipment: Industrial assets often have lifespans of 20-30 years. The sheer installed base of RS232-equipped machinery ensures a constant need for connectivity solutions for maintenance, retrofitting, and integration into modern monitoring systems.

Embedded Systems Debugging: In the worlds of electronics development and embedded systems, the RS232 port remains a primary tool for debugging and console access, a practice unlikely to disappear soon.

Cost-Effective Modernization: For many small and medium-sized enterprises, using converters to interface legacy gear with modern IT is far more economical than a complete equipment overhaul. This "sweat the asset" approach sustains the market through economic cycles.

The Rise of Industrial IoT (IIoT): Paradoxically, the push for IIoT and data collection from the factory floor is creating new demand. Retrofitting older machines with sensors and connecting them to the cloud often requires an RS232 converter to extract data from existing control ports.
